Apple is diverging from Big Tech peers by avoiding massive infrastructure spending in the AI race. This disciplined approach allows the company to maintain high cash flows and aggressive share repurchases.
- Record iPhone revenue of $85.3 billion in fiscal Q1
- Operating cash flow reached nearly $54 billion
- FY2025 CapEx limited to $12.7 billion vs peers' $100B+ targets
- Strategic focus on device control over infrastructure ownership
- Aggressive shareholder returns including $25 billion in buybacks
